Problems solved by technology

Using fuel oil as the power source for power generation can generate a large amount of electric energy in a short period of time, but after burning fuel oil, it is easy to generate exhaust gas and easily cause air pollution. At the same time, as the production capacity of crude oil decreases, the cost of fuel oil also increases. Huge fuel costs must be borne when using the power generating unit described
[0004] Furthermore, although small-scale wind power generation devices or solar power generation devices can be used to generate electricity, the efficiency of power generation is mainly determined by the weather of the described power generation devices. Solar energy can't be stored in an environmentally friendly way
[0005] Pumped storage power generation device is currently the most mature energy storage power generation equipment. It converts the gravitational potential energy of water into electric energy for power generation. However, it is limited by geographical, geological, and topographical conditions and cannot be used in areas that do not meet these conditions.
From a chemical point of view, water is a liquid and is prone to drying up. It is difficult for the pumped storage power generation device to work during the dry season.

Embodiment Construction

[0020] Below in conjunction with accompanying drawing, the present invention will be further described, see figure 1 As shown, the present invention includes a storage bin 1 for storing sand and gravel arranged in sequence from top to bottom, an energy conversion power generation device 2 that converts the gravitational potential energy of the falling sand and gravel from the storage bin 1 into electrical energy, a slowing channel 3, and a collection of falling sand and gravel. The collection bin 4, the storage bin 1, the energy conversion power generation device 2, and the buffer channel 3 form a Z-shaped structure. The return conveying device 5 of the bin 1, the bottom of the storage bin 1 is provided with a discharge port 11, and the discharge port 11 of the storage bin 1 is provided with a gate 14. The storage bin 1, the energy conversion power generation device 2, the slowing channel 3, the collection bin 4, and the return conveying device 5 are connected to each other in...

Abstract

The present invention relates to the technical field of power generation systems, specifically sand and gravel material energy storage power generation system, which includes a storage bin for storing sand and gravel arranged in sequence from top to bottom, an energy conversion power generation device that converts the gravitational potential energy of the sand and gravel falling from the storage bin into electrical energy, A collection bin for collecting fallen sand and gravel. A return conveying device is connected between the collection bin and the storage bin to transport the sand and gravel in the collection bin back to the storage bin. A discharge port is opened at the bottom of the storage bin. The invention uses sand and gravel as energy storage and power generation medium, and sand and gravel are the most extensive natural resources on the earth as energy storage and power generation resources on the earth. They are inexhaustible, cheap and easy to develop, and are not restricted by geographical conditions. Restrictions, as long as the sand source and stone source are sufficient, it can be used in conjunction with wind power generation and solar power generation to solve the energy storage problem of wind power generation and solar power generation; from a chemical point of view, sand and gravel are solid, and the quality Large, low activity, easy storage.
